I just finished an 800-page catalog using save as PDF. It was suggested to use this option since we were running four-color. Well it worked and didn't. It took all of our color .tif images and .eps images and rendered them correctly. My pantone colors for section bleed tabs, all but one, came out as spot color and had to be converted at the printer.
My Helvetica fraction fonts got substituted and I had two process the files again, the same way, and they came out with the correct fonts. Spent WAY too much time fixing files. Also, when I ran the index my page numbers came out backwards in some cases. As an example -- 546-548, 13-18, 20 -- instead of in order. Frame 9 has really steered me back to my old MAC, running classic and Frame 7. That was consistent and results were as expected. If it was anything other than Adobe PDF, then you had no end of problems. It was my understanding that with Frame 7, "Save as PDF" would automatically use the Adobe PDF print definitions and thus work as advertised. I've never had a problem with it, maybe because my Default Printer under Frame is always Adobe PDF. As always, YMMV.
